I wouldn´t have a parrot done on me unless i see a parrot previously done by the same artist. I so agree with Dustin that most parrot tattoos out there are abysmal. In any case i wouldn´t do one as a coverup it won´t work. I have two myself (coverups) and on both you can still see the original beneath.. in one case it´s more like a relief of a butterfly beneath a celtic knotwork.

adugan - Make sure that you take your time when researching cover-ups. By time I mean visiting SEVERAL artists and viewing their cover-up portfolios. Trust me -- I speak from experience ;)

That said, it's best that you find a design or image that you like. This is your body. And unless you want to spend thousands of dollars and multiple sessions under a laser, a tattoo is forever.
